Output e10f4caa8724240ced5495cc2d1fd36e7f4ad08f1627b50b60defd472c76af47:3

value
16603950
script pubkey
OP_0 OP_PUSHBYTES_32 cc5df81aac2f70e9f0d5e325c5599fb1ac04f60a6114e2b4c8ffddad7911a152
address
tb1qe3wlsx4v9acwnux4uvju2kvlkxkqfas2vy2w9dxgllw667g359fqn0tfhq
transaction
e10f4caa8724240ced5495cc2d1fd36e7f4ad08f1627b50b60defd472c76af47